Programme: Autumn 2008

September 21st Juno (2008) 96 min.
Oscar winning film about growing up - a sharp witted comedy about teenage pregnancy.
October 5th Belles of St Trinians (1954) 91 min.
Alastair Sim, Joyce Grenfell, Beryl Reid, Irene Handl star in this classic comedy about an Edinburgh ladies finishing school.
October 19th Persepolis (2008) 96 min.
Winner of the 2007 Cannes Film Festival Jury Award, Persepolis tracks the life of a determined young women growing up during the overthrow of the Shar of Iran, the government of the Mullahs and a culture ranging from teenage punk to the burka.
November 2nd The Squid and the Whale (2006) 81 min.
Based on the true childhood experiences of Noah Baumbach and his brother, The Squid and the Whale tells the touching story of two young boys dealing with their parents divorce in Brooklyn in the 1980's. "a bittersweet comedy without the sweet"
November 16th The Darjeeling Limited (2007) 91 min.
Three American brothers who have not spoken to each other in a year set off on an adventurous train journey across India.
November 30th The Queen (2006) 97 min.
Helen Mirren's won the 2007 Best Actress Oscar with this masterful portrayal of the daily life of Queen Elizabeth in the period following the death of Princess Diana
December 14th Happy Christmas (Joyeux Noël) (2005) 116 min.
On the Christmas Eve of 1914, French, Scottish and German soldiers have a moment of truce and share moments of peace and friendship.
